Position Summary
The Day Program Supervisor is responsible for ensuring the overall quality, compliance, and growth of the Day Program. This role oversees daily operations, staff performance, member engagement, and adherence to DDD (Division of Developmental Disabilities) standards. The ideal candidate is a strong leader with excellent organizational and communication skills. Experience working with DDD programs is highly preferred (but not required).
Key Responsibilities
Management & Leadership
- Interview, hire, and onboard new providers based on program needs
- Ensure proper training, orientation, and ongoing coaching for all staff
- Enforce company policies and the Employee Handbook
- Conduct performance reviews, disciplinary actions, and terminations (with proper documentation and witnesses)
- Maintain appropriate provider-to-member ratios in accordance with DDD guidelines
- Create and manage weekly staff schedules
- Ensure all compliance paperwork is collected and submitted accurately
Program Development & Growth
- Promote and grow the Day Program through community outreach, social media, and events
- Conduct tours for prospective members and families
- Explain program services, schedules, and activities
- Ensure all required authorizations (DTA, TRA) are in place before services begin
- Drive enrollment growth until program capacity is reached
Program Oversight
- Develop and distribute a monthly activity calendar including:
- Daily activities, crafts, and optional sports
- Alternative activity options
- Incorporate member input into programming and document appropriately
- Manage program budget and purchase supplies as needed
- Maintain a safe, engaging, and inclusive environment
Compliance & Documentation
- Ensure full compliance with DDD regulations for members, staff, facility, and vehicles
- Maintain accurate and timely documentation, including:
- Teaching Strategies and progress reports
- Attendance logs, medication logs, transportation logs, and incident reports
- Submit required reports within deadlines (quarterly and monthly as applicable)
- Review staff documentation for quality and accuracy
- Ensure incident reports are completed and submitted within 24 hours
- Conduct fire drills and maintain facility compliance standards
Transportation Oversight
- Hire and manage staff responsible for transportation
- Create and maintain transportation routes and schedules
- Communicate with families regarding pick-up and drop-off times
- Adjust routes and staffing as needed to ensure safety and efficiency
Vehicle Maintenance
- Ensure all vehicles meet DDD compliance standards
- Schedule routine maintenance (oil changes, tire service, etc.)
- Maintain cleanliness and safety equipment (first aid kits, insurance, registration, gas cards)
